Output c91d0314ed6216a53061ede803eb7b02d1503ea079f02da5798ca10fc277b16e:13

value
79560990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504007b0569d1b885919a4b69fc5aa5afd64deac OP_EQUAL
address
MFDUzfKEgtu1jvKy9n47pmCDwByiGzP3sR
transaction
c91d0314ed6216a53061ede803eb7b02d1503ea079f02da5798ca10fc277b16e
spent
true